- 博客(84)
- 资源 (1)
- 收藏
- 关注
原创 解决 kkfileview:预览自签名证书https word文件 出现unable to find valid certification path to requested target的问题
解决kkfileview: 预览自签证书 url 为https
2024-07-18 19:44:56
542
1
原创 nginx proxy_redirect
proxy_redirect 旧地址 新地址;proxy_redirect default; #默认配置proxy_redirect off; #关闭重定向设置 proxy_redirect off; 效果是下图 第一个结果注释 #proxy_redirect off; 效果是下图第二个结果
2022-07-05 17:57:42
2250
原创 做成系统服务查看日志 journalctl
从2012年开始,大部分linux发行版本开始从传统的systemv 初始化系统移植到一个叫做systemd的全新系统。systemd用来启动系统并管理进程。systemd包含了一个叫做journalctl的辅助组件,其主要作用是管理系统的事件日志记录。journalctl可以查看所有的系统日志文件,由于日志信息量很大,journalctl还提供了各种参数帮助用户更快速的定位到日志信息。默认情况下,用户都可以访问自己的日志。对于系统主日志和其他用户的日志,仅限于有权限的用户访问,比如root用户,whe
2021-11-30 15:47:48
275
原创 用户登录Linux时要执行文件的过程
在登录Linux时要执行文件的过程如下:在刚登录Linux时,首先启动 /etc/profile 文件,然后再启动用户目录下的 /.bash_profile、/.bash_login或 /.profile文件中的其中一个,执行的顺序为:/.bash_profile、~/.bash_login、 ~/.profile。如果 /.bash_profile文件存在的话,一般还会执行/.bashrc文件。因为在 ~/.bash_profile文件中一般会有下面的代码:if [ -f ~/.bashrc ] ;
2021-11-17 15:11:23
388
原创 Linux Mysql5.7及以上版本 ONLY_FULL_GROUP_BY关闭方法及不起作用的原因
Expression #1 of ORDER BY clause is not in SELECT list, references column ‘ccsemos_new.zc_user_menu_used.sort’ which is not in SELECT list; this is incompatible with DISTINCT查看sql_modeSELECT @@sql_mode;查询出来的值为:ONLY_FULL_GROUP_BY,STRICT_TRANS_TABLES,NO
2021-09-30 16:48:55
1121
原创 Linux中的buff/cache内存
我们用free、top等相关能够查询到当前内存的使用情况的命令时,总会有一个buff/cache让我们很困惑。buffer即写如磁盘时,先保存到磁盘缓冲区(buffer),然后再写入到磁盘。cache即读磁盘时,数据从磁盘读出后,暂留在缓冲区(cache),为后续程序的使用做准备。如何划分buffer/cache(已使用 or 空闲)操作系统的角度:这块内存确实被操作系统使用了。用户角度:如果用户要使用,这块内存是可以很快被回收而被用户空间程序使用,因此从用户角度而言这块内存应被划为空闲状态。
2021-09-13 19:43:17
11273
原创 linux 之强大的 supervisor守护进程
Supervisor在百度百科上给的定义是超级用户,监管员。Supervisor是一个进程管理工具,当进程中断的时候Supervisor能自动重新启动它。可以运行在各种类unix的机器上,supervisor就是用Python开发的一套通用的进程管理程序,能将一个普通的命令行进程变为后台daemon,并监控进程状态,异常退出时能自动重启。supervisord运行 Supervisor 时会启动一个进程 supervisord,它负责启动所管理的进程,并将所管理的进程作为自己的子进程来启动,而且可以
2021-08-27 10:44:56
244
原创 vi 或者vim 中文乱码设置
vim ~/.vimrc 或者 vi ~/.virc 添加以下内容set termencoding=utf-8set encoding=utf8set fileencodings=utf8,ucs-bom,gbk,cp936,gb2312,gb18030保存退出即可 然后再查看中文就可以正常了
2021-08-23 17:18:54
374
原创 node 解决Error: EACCES: permission denied
解决Error: EACCES: permission denied, mkdir '/usr/local/lib/node_modules/appium/node_modulenpm install --registry=https://registry.npm.taobao.org --unsafe-perm=true --allow-rootnpm install -g appium --unsafe-perm=true --allow-root
2021-08-06 09:57:15
2156
原创 DM 达梦数据库安装
第 1 章安装简介达梦数据库管理系统(以下简称 DM)是基于客户/服务器方式的数据库管理系统,可以 安 装 在 多 种 计 算 机 操 作 系 统 平 台 上 , 典 型 的 操 作 系 统 有 :Windows(Windows2000/2003/XP/Vista/7/8/10/Server 等)、Linux、HP-UNIX、Solaris、FreeBSD 和 AIX 等。对于不同的系统平台,有不同的安装步骤。1.1达梦产品的构成DM 产品包括产品光盘和相关的技术资料。根据不同的应用需求
2021-01-29 15:27:46
1664
原创 Ubuntu 出现apt-get: Package has no installation candidate问题解决办法
# apt-get update# apt-get upgrade# apt-get install <packagename>
2020-12-18 10:09:45
811
原创 Linux lvm 非LVM根目录扩容问题
问题 .解决先分区 fdisk制作pv pvcreate /dev/sdx扩容 vg vgextend vgname /dev/sdx扩容lv lvextend -L 500G /dev/vgname/lvname制作文件系统 xfs_growfs /dev/vg1/lv1 xt2/3/4(如果是ext文件系统类型)[root@server0 ~]# resize2fs /dev/vg1/lv2...
2020-11-20 16:25:39
954
原创 nginx 性能优化
1.1 隐藏nginx header里版本号信息1.2 更改源码隐藏软件名称及版本号1.3 更改掉nginx默认用户及用户组(worker进程服务用户优化)1.4 配置nginx worker进程个数1.5 根据cpu核数进行nginx进程优化1.6 nginx事件处理模型优化1.7 调整nginx worker单个进程允许的客户端最大连接数1.8 配置nginx worker进程最大打开文件数1.9 开启高效的文件传输模式1.10 设置连接超时时间...
2020-11-20 16:22:24
1884
原创 limit 限制
在linux/unix操作系统中一切皆文件,我们的设备是文件,文件是文件,文件夹也是文件。当我们用户每发起一次请求,就会产生一个文件句柄。文件句柄可以简单的理解为`文件句柄就是一个索引`。文件句柄就会随着请求量的增多,进程调用频繁增加,那么产生的文件句柄也就会越多。系统默认对文件句柄是有限制的,不可能会让一个进程无限制的调用句柄。因为系统资源是有限的,所以我们需要限制每一个服务能够使用多大的文件句柄。操作系统默认使用的文件句柄是1024个句柄。系统全局性修改[root@nginx-serv.
2020-10-23 17:51:26
1206
原创 mysql 配置 大小写敏感 sql问题
vim /etc/my.cnf lower_case_table_names = 1sql_mode=STRICT_TRANS_TABLES,NO_ZERO_IN_DATE,NO_ZERO_DATE,ERROR_FOR_DIVISION_BY_ZERO,NO_ENGINE_SUBSTITUTION
2020-10-23 12:30:42
231
原创 centos7 安装字体
# 查看已安装字体 fc-list # 没有的话执行 yum install -y fontconfig mkfontscale # 查看已安装的中文字体 fc-list :lang=zh # 进入字体目录 cd /usr/share/fonts/ # 放入对应字体 mkfontscale mkfontdir fc-cache fc-list :lang=zh...
2020-10-23 11:45:27
307
原创 zabbix5.0 钉钉报警
1.创建群聊2.添加机器人3.复制webhook的地址4.编写脚本cd/usr/lib/zabbix/alertscripts(版本不同 脚本放的位置不同 可以在添加界面看到具体放到什么位置)vimdingding.sh#!/bin/bashto=$1subject=$2text=$3#此处的 xxx就是刚刚复制存留的 api 接口地址。(只粘贴token后面即可)curl -i -X POST \'https://oapi.dingt...
2020-10-20 10:30:05
2370
原创 centos7 安装zabbix 5.0
1.安装zabbix yum 源# rpm -Uvh https://repo.zabbix.com/zabbix/5.0/rhel/7/x86_64/zabbix-release-5.0-1.el7.noarch.rpm# yum clean all2.Install Zabbix server and agent# yum install -y zabbix-server-mysql zabbix-agent3. Install Zabbix frontendEnable R
2020-10-20 10:07:25
328
原创 jenkins用户无法登录
在jenkins默认的主目录.jenkins中修改config.xml文件 将true 修改成false 然后登录进入如下设只模式修改 最后点击应用 保存 即可正常登录
2020-10-13 09:45:31
1366
原创 KVM 虚拟机 调整内存与CPU
1、关闭虚拟机virsh shutdown test4 #调整前[root@0830 ~]# virsh dominfo test4Id: 8名称: test4UUID: e2e9fdda-d02c-4e39-ae68-861b217f15bbOS 类型: hvm状态: runningCPU: 1CPU 时间: 4310.9s最大内存: 16773120 KiB使用的内存: 16
2020-10-09 14:08:23
1502
原创 docker: Error response from daemon: OCI runtime create failed: container_linux.go:349: starting cont
2020-09-29 15:11:46
521
原创 kvm虚拟机ping 不通网关和外网
确认网络配置文件中没有错别字或者书写错误; 确认宿主机上网络连接都是正常的(命令参考nmcli device 或者nmcli connection);检查路由的配置在宿主机或者虚拟机中检查路由的信息,配置都是正常的。宿主机器检查网络桥接状态检查网桥的状态(命令参考brctl show),这个时候就看到虚拟机启动之后生成的那些虚拟机网卡设备(vnetx)并没有附着在网桥上。使用命令brctl addif brx vnety 将目前启动的2个虚拟机的网卡附着在网桥上。查看没有虚.
2020-09-28 10:29:55
6972
1
原创 centos KVM 装虚拟机以及桥接网络固定ip
一.需求内核(rhel6以上):[root@wenmao ~]# uname -r 2.6.32-358.el6.x86_64 [root@wenmao ~]# yum install *qemu* *virt* librbd1-devel -y #记不住软件包名的情况下这样输入其实下载的是下面几款软件[root@wenmao~]# yum install qemu-kvm libvirt virt-manager librbd1-devel -yqemu-kvm libv
2020-09-25 14:11:13
1757
1
原创 linux 7 安全加固
#! /bin/bashset -xfunction backup () { DATE_NOW=`date +'%Y%m%d'` mkdir -p /home/sys_security && BACK_UP=/home/sys_security mkdir -p $BACK_UP/$2_$DATE_NOW && BACK_UP_TMP=$BACK_UP/$2_$DATE_NOW/ mv $1 $BACK...
2020-09-17 10:16:14
878
原创 大众流的mysql主从复制
MySQL Replication主从复制(也称 AB 复制)允许将来自一个MySQL数据库服务器(主服务器)的数据复制到一个或多个MySQL数据库服务器(从服务器)。根据配置,您可以复制数据库中的所有数据库,所选数据库甚至选定的表。MySQL主从复制的优点包括:横向扩展解决方案 - 在多个从站之间分配负载以提高性能。在此环境中,所有写入和更新都必须在主服务器上进行。但是,读取可以在一个...
2020-04-01 21:13:46
159
原创 Centos7下源码编译安装mysql5.7 详细步骤 小白也能安装
1、清理安装环境:# yum erase mariadb mariadb-server mariadb-libs mariadb-devel -y # userdel -r mysql # rm -rf /etc/my* # rm -rf /var/lib/mysql2、创建mysql用户groupadd mysqluseradd -M -g mysql -s /sbin/nolo...
2020-04-01 12:26:37
763
1
原创 Galera mysql集群安装与部署
Galera是一个MySQL(也支持MariaDB,Percona)的同步多主集群软件。主要功能同步复制Active-active的多主拓扑结构真正的multi-master,即所有节点可以同时读写数据库自动成员资格控制,失败节点从群集中删除新节点加入数据自动复制真正的并行复制,行级项目,4台虚拟机一定要固定ip地址准备环境:主机解析:[root@mysql-1 ~]# ...
2020-03-29 22:03:36
599
原创 mysql集群galera mysql的安装
https://galeracluster.com制作yum源[root@mysql-1 yum.repos.d]# vim galera.repo[galera]name=galerabaseurl=http://releases.galeracluster.com/mysql-wsrep-5.7/centos/7/x86_64/enabled=1gpgcheck=0...
2020-03-29 17:11:01
335
原创 redis主从配置(一主多从)
主从简介1、主从 – 用法像MySQL一样,redis是支持主从同步的,而且也支持一主多从以及多级从结构。主从结构,一是为了纯粹的冗余备份,二是为了提升读性能,比如很消耗性能的SORT就可以由从服务器来承担。redis的主从同步是异步进行的,这意味着主从同步不会影响主逻辑,也不会降低redis的处理性能。主从架构中,可以考虑关闭主服务器的数据持久化功能,只让从服务器进行持久化,这样可以提...
2020-03-28 21:59:59
4132
原创 redis 备份数据持久化
即把数据保存到可永久保存的存储设备中(如磁盘)。1、redis持久化 – 两种方式一、redis提供了两种持久化的方式,分别是RDB(Redis DataBase)和AOF(Append Only File)。======================================================================================RDB(R...
2020-03-28 21:36:38
215
原创 centos下安装Redis
[root@redis-master ~]# mkdir -p /data/application ---创建工作目录[root@redis-master ~]# wget wget http://download.redis.io/releases/redis-5.0.8.tar.gz ---下载redis[root@redis-master ~]# tar xzf redis-...
2020-03-28 21:31:17
211
docker-compose 一键启动nginx nacos redis minio mysql rocketmq seata
2023-03-15
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人